Hi,
I’m now at my 2nd home, trying to get quic working at this location having switched over from Bigpipe today.
Been using Bigpipe for 3 years at this address.

Deco TP-Link x55 router modem.

I had issues in Akl and eventually resolved them, but struggling again.

It’s not clear to me how I configure for PPoE and DHCP and VLAN..

In Auckland I reset my modem and started again.

Tried same in this house, but no luck, still a red light.

I have turned off dhcp authentication at quic web console , same as Auckland location. That was an hour ago.

The connection go live email says

You'll need to ensure you configure your router for Quic's settings below
PPPoE Configuration
VLAN: Untagged
Connection Type: PPPoE
Username: quic@quic.nz
Password: quic
Setup Guide: https://quic.nz/setup
DHCP Configuration
VLAN: Untagged
Connection Type: DHCP / IPoE
Setup Guide: https://quic.nz/setup

Log into your Quic account and disabled DHCP login.

 

Then wait 22 minutes, and power everything off and on again.

 

Also set the MTU to 1500.

In theory that should work. One thing to try, actually disconnect the TPLink from your ONT for at least 22 minutes (do 25 just to be safe). I recall a while ago once I disabled DHCP on the portal but the lease didn't properly go until I had disconnected my router. Possibly just a coincidence but worth a try.

 

If you go into the portal, can you see any active DHCP lease?
